WebExpanded octet (hypervalent): A valence shell electron count that exceeds eight electrons. In methane (CH4), carbon has a full octet (eight valence electrons). In phosphate ion (PO43–), each oxygen has a full octet (eight valence electrons), whereas phosphorus has an expanded octet (ten valence electrons). Web“EXCEPTIONS” TO THE OCTET RULE The maximum number of electrons possible in the valence shell of the second row elements is eight. However, the elements of the third row, such as phosphorus and sulfur, can form stable systems by sharing eight or more electrons. Webthe octet rule has exceptions because not all atoms have 8 electrons surrounding them. 1. odd octets: electron species, molecules, or ions with off number of electrons (ex. NO) 2. incomplete octets: molecules or ions with fewer than 8 electrons around an atom (ex. BF3) 3. expanded octets: molecules or ions with more than 8 electrons around atom (ex. AsF5)

WebFluorine is a second period element which can only contain a maximum of 8 valence electrons. Xenon meanwhile can have an expanded octet and can hold more than 8 electrons. Basically any of the fluorine atoms wouldn't be able to hold onto an extra 2 electrons which only leaves the central xenon atom with the ability to. Hope that helps.
